WebFloodplain Fencing Types A Flood proof (drop, swing or layflat) fencing Designed to collapse automatically under the pressure of floodwaters without causing damage to the fence. Once the floodwaters have receded it may simply be re-erected. Web59.8. 2.5. The 8/80/15 configuration is the most commonly used livestock fence in the UK. It comes in a variety of different wire diameters, knots and in high tensile or mild steel but the 8 line wire, 80cm high with 15cm between the stay wires configuration is ideal for all types of livestock.
